    Kinda same as pressure washers - air tools require the cfm, cubic feet per minute - to work.

    PSI means little with washers, it’s about gallons per minute, the volume - that is important.

    You can use a torque wrench when tightening with the torque multiplier.
    It multiplies at the same ratio. So to tighten to 500 ft.lbs. you would set your torque wrench to 7.8 ft. lbs.
    Probably need to drop to an inch pound wrench for that low of a torque!
